St. Matthew Catholic Church - Reaching up with Hope, Reaching out with Love. Our worship of God is centered on the Holy Trinity. At every Mass our worship is directed to the Father, from whom all blessings come, through his Son Jesus, in the unity of the Holy Spirit. We praise the Father who first called us to be his people by sending us his Son as our Redeemer and giving us the Holy Spirit. All Liturgical Celebrations Held in Parish Center Until Further Notice
Due to a recent discovery of some structural concerns within the church, building engineers has informed St. Matthew that we are not to hold any liturgical celebrations inside the church until it is deemed safe for common worship. Therefore, effective September 16th, 2023, all of our liturgical celebrations will be held in the Parish Center. Thank you for your understanding.

Diocese of San Bernardino Website The Diocese of San Bernardino includes Riverside and San Bernardino Counties. It has 99 parishes and 1.6 million Catholics who are members of the Diocese.
